在当今这个数字化时代,视觉效果在吸引顾客和提升店铺吸引力方面扮演着至关重要的角色。OC渲染(OpenGL渲染)作为一种高效、逼真的图形渲染技术,正越来越受到零售业的青睐。本文将探讨如何通过OC渲染技术提升店铺的视觉效果,从而增强顾客的购物体验。
OC渲染技术概述
OpenGL(Open Graphics Library)是一个跨平台的应用程序编程接口(API),它允许程序员编写使用图形和窗口系统的程序。OC渲染则是基于OpenGL实现的图形渲染技术,它能够创建出高质量的图像和动画,广泛应用于游戏开发、影视制作和虚拟现实等领域。
OC渲染的关键特性
- 高效的渲染性能:OC渲染能够充分利用现代GPU的强大计算能力,实现高速渲染。
- 高质量的视觉效果:通过高级光照、阴影、纹理映射等技术,OC渲染能够产生逼真的视觉效果。
- 灵活的渲染管线:OC渲染的管线可以灵活配置,适应不同的渲染需求。
通过OC渲染提升店铺吸引力的方法
1. 虚拟现实导览
利用OC渲染技术,可以为顾客提供虚拟现实导览服务。通过VR设备,顾客可以在家中就能身临其境地参观店铺,了解商品。以下是一个简单的代码示例,展示了如何使用OpenGL创建一个简单的VR场景:
// 示例代码:创建VR场景
void renderScene() {
// 初始化渲染环境
// ...
// 创建相机和渲染视图
// ...
// 渲染物体
// ...
}
2. 逼真商品展示
在店铺的在线平台上,利用OC渲染技术展示商品的3D模型,可以大大提升商品的视觉效果。以下是一个简单的OC渲染示例,用于展示一个商品的渲染过程:
// 示例代码:渲染商品模型
void renderProduct() {
// 加载商品模型
// ...
// 设置渲染参数,如光照、纹理等
// ...
// 渲染模型
// ...
}
3. 动态效果增强
通过OC渲染技术,可以在店铺的展示界面中添加动态效果,如商品动画、背景音乐等,以吸引顾客的注意力。以下是一个简单的动画效果代码示例:
// 示例代码:渲染动态效果
void renderAnimation() {
// 创建动画帧
// ...
// 渲染动画帧
// ...
}
4. 实时互动体验
结合OC渲染和触摸屏技术,可以开发出实时互动的展示系统。顾客可以通过触摸屏幕与展示的商品进行互动,如放大、旋转等,提升购物体验。
总结
通过OC渲染技术,店铺可以创造出更加逼真、生动的视觉体验,从而吸引更多顾客。在实施OC渲染项目时,需要注意以下几个方面:
- 技术选型:根据项目需求和预算选择合适的OC渲染引擎。
- 团队协作:组建具备OC渲染开发经验的团队,确保项目顺利进行。
- 持续优化:不断优化渲染效果和性能,提升顾客的购物体验。
总之,OC渲染技术为店铺打造逼真视觉效果提供了强大的支持。通过合理运用OC渲染,店铺可以提升自身竞争力,在激烈的市场竞争中脱颖而出。
